I remember watching Bay Area news coverage following the '89 Loma Prieta/World Series earthquake, when Oakland was playing SP's beloved San Francisco Giants. among the various film clips, they showed this team of about 20 civilians doing a walk-run while struggling to carry a fire hose. I guess the fire fighters needed all the help they could get. a very slim well-dressed lady among them was wearing a nice suit and high heels and she had a shoulder bag which kept slipping off her shoulder. so she was hefting that hose on one shoulder and using her other arm to tug her purse back where it belonged every time it slipped down. she never stumbled or missed a beat and she kept up with everybody. of course the song playing in the background during the film clips was SP's Lights, and hearing that song while watching those people pitching in like that made me cry. I've never forgotten that
